An energy-packed chocolate puree that's always easy to swallow in all temperatures and conditions!
Sweet potatoes are not only rich in carbohydrates, they are also rich in vitamins and minerals.
Ingredients
1/2 cup mashed sweet potato (peeled, chopped, then boiled or baked)
1/3 cup dates
2 tablespoons of peanut butter
1 tsp of chia seeds
1/8 tsp salt
If the dates are a little hard, you can soften them by soaking them in boiling water for a few minutes. Drain the water, then blend them with a hand blender to make a date paste.
Combine all the ingredients and mix until smooth. Add water as needed to adjust the texture to your liking.
From now on, you have two options: a Ziploc bag or a reusable flask.
Ziploc bag option
Transfer the mixture into 2 or 3 small Ziploc bags and put them in your jersey pocket.
When you are ready to eat, make a small incision in a corner of the Ziploc bag with your teeth to create a gel-like pouch.
Reusable flask option
Transfer the mixture into a single ziploc bag, then cut a slit in the corner to fill your reusable flask.
This puree works well with Hydrapak resealable flasks. The wider opening makes it easy to pass the puree. Try it!
